SOLVED: I downloaded the latest Nvidia BETA 314.14 and it works perfectly!

OK, firstly for the time that I can get Arma3 to run IT IS AWESOME. My problem is that after about 2 minutes to 5 minutes the game crashes (screen freezes, no game sound, eventual reboot required)

If the community would be so kind to post things they have tried (and made the alpha stable) I think that would benefit everyone.

Things I have tried

1) Validate the files

2) Reinstall DirectX

3) Put everything back to default settings

Try playing only in the editor first. Walk, run, shoot, drive and fly around. If the game is stable there then the problem is with connection.
